What Is KairosED™?

KairosED™ is an AI-powered platform that school districts use to support classroom instruction. Depending on the tools your district has enabled, KairosED may be used by your child's teachers to create lesson plans and assessments, and by your child directly for homework assistance and test preparation.

KairosED is not a consumer app. Your child cannot sign up for KairosED independently. Access is controlled entirely by your school district.

How Your Child Gets Access

Student accounts are created only by district administrators using official school enrollment records (SIS/roster data). Your child's school, not KairosED, is the gatekeeper for account creation.

Student-facing tools (such as the Homework Tutor) are disabled by default. A district administrator must explicitly enable these tools for your child's school before any student can use them. When your district enables these tools, they take on responsibility — as the educational institution — for ensuring appropriate consent has been obtained for students under 13, consistent with COPPA.

What Information We Collect About Your Child

KairosED collects only what is necessary to deliver the educational service:

  • Account information: Name and school email address (provided by the district);
  • Usage logs: Which tools your child used and when, stored as anonymous request records (prompts are stored only as cryptographic hashes — we cannot reconstruct what your child typed);
  • Safety events: If a district safety rule is triggered, a brief preview of the flagged content is logged for administrator review.

We do not collect: date of birth, physical address, phone number, photographs, financial information, or any information beyond what is listed above.

We do not sell student data. We do not use student data for advertising. We do not use student data to train AI models.

Data Retention and Deletion

AI activity records are retained for a district-configured period (default: 30 days, maximum: 365 days). Records are automatically purged after this window. Account records (name and email) are retained for the life of the account and deleted upon written request or when the district deprovisions the account.
